Output 650abeb5bcadae1381c349b73b20e366c3c7c7f743cc374736cc35da5292e0ea:1

value
3780518696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eccc4d5f1819a155b727bef41936de8436f467e8 OP_EQUAL
address
3PH68z1PCZnQepepViz9AMjHf78Cv72DgX
transaction
650abeb5bcadae1381c349b73b20e366c3c7c7f743cc374736cc35da5292e0ea
spent
true